Next-Generation Earth Observation: Space-Based SAR Data & Services Market Analysis

The global space-based Synthetic Aperture Radar (SAR) data and services market is poised for significant growth over the next decade, driven by increasing demand for high-resolution, all-weather Earth observation capabilities. In 2025, the market was valued at approximately USD 27.8 billion, and it is projected to reach USD 29.9 billion in 2026. By 2036, it is expected to expand further to USD 76.2 billion, reflecting a robust comp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 9.8% from 2026 to 2036. The growth trajectory is underpinned by several strategic, technological, and commercial factors, including heightened global security requirements, the rapid expansion of small satellite constellations, and the increasing need for timely and reliable data for both defense and commercial applications.

Market Highlights

The space-based SAR market is characterized by several notable trends and market dynamics. In terms of geography, North America is the leading region in 2026, benefiting from significant defense investments and a mature ecosystem for satellite-based services. Asia-Pacific is projected to record the fastest growth during the forecast period, fueled by expanding regional space programs, rising maritime domain awareness initiatives, and increasing commercial applications of high-revisit SAR data.

By frequency band, X-band SAR dominates the market, capturing the largest share in 2026. This band is widely used for high-resolution imaging in defense and intelligence applications, offering precise target identification and terrain mapping capabilities. L-band systems, which penetrate foliage and soil more effectively, are expected to grow rapidly due to their application in environmental monitoring, biomass estimation, soil moisture analysis, and other resource management activities.

From an imaging mode perspective, Spotlight mode is emerging as the fastest-growing segment, driven by the demand for sub-meter resolution imagery critical for tactical intelligence, infrastructure monitoring, and detailed environmental assessments. Spotlight mode allows users to focus on specific areas with superior spatial resolution compared to broader coverage modes like Stripmap or ScanSAR, making it indispensable for applications that require fine-detail observation.

In terms of components, SAR data and processing services hold a significant portion of the market. The shift toward data-as-a-service (DaaS) models reflects an industry-wide focus on providing actionable insights rather than raw data. These services include advanced analytics, automated change detection, predictive monitoring, and AI-driven intelligence, enabling organizations to make informed decisions quickly while minimizing operational costs.

Key Market Drivers

The growth of the space-based SAR market is fueled by several critical factors. A primary driver is the increasing global emphasis on persistent surveillance. National and regional security initiatives are investing heavily in technologies that allow continuous observation of strategic areas, providing intelligence capabilities that are unaffected by weather or lighting conditions. The need for rapid, accurate decision-making in defense and security contexts further drives the adoption of SAR systems, as these satellites provide critical high-resolution imagery and monitoring capabilities.

Another significant growth factor is the commercialization of Earth observation services. Industries ranging from agriculture and forestry to insurance and urban infrastructure increasingly require frequent, reliable observations of the Earth’s surface. SAR satellites, with their ability to deliver high-resolution data regardless of environmental conditions, are ideally suited to meet this demand. The growing focus on environmental, social, and governance (ESG) initiatives has also accelerated interest in SAR applications, as organizations require precise, continuous monitoring for carbon management, deforestation tracking, flood risk assessment, and other sustainability efforts.

Technological innovation is a major enabler of market expansion. The proliferation of small satellite constellations has transformed the market by enabling frequent revisits and faster data delivery. Modern SAR constellations provide near-real-time data access, dramatically reducing the latency between observation and actionable intelligence. Advanced on-board processing, often referred to as edge processing, allows satellites to analyze raw data in orbit, detecting changes or anomalies before transmission to ground stations. This capability reduces the volume of data to be transmitted, accelerates decision-making, and lowers operational costs.

Opportunities and Future Outlook

The commercialization of SAR services presents significant growth opportunities. Data-as-a-service models are expanding, allowing commercial operators to monetize frequent, high-resolution imagery for various sectors, including agriculture, energy, insurance, maritime, and urban development. The ability to provide reliable, high-temporal resolution data is particularly valuable in sectors where risk management, regulatory compliance, and operational planning are critical.

The integration of multi-frequency SAR systems also enhances market potential. X-band systems continue to dominate in precision intelligence applications, while L-band and other frequency bands expand opportunities in environmental monitoring and resource management. Multi-band SAR platforms offer flexibility for a wider range of use cases, enabling simultaneous monitoring of both structural and environmental changes.
